    Galen Kilmer presented the history of  “Camp Mountain Run’s Cooperative Trout Nursery,” as the guest speaker for the DuBois Area Historical Society’s February meeting. Kilmer, a long-time historical society board member, has been active with the cooperative trout nursery at Camp Mountain Run since it was started in 2004. The construction of the nursery was the Eagle Scout project for Kilmer’s son, Andy.

      Camp Mountain Run, operated by Bucktail Council Boy Scouts of America, partners with the Pennsylvania Fish and Boat Commission and Pennsylvania Wildlife Habitat Unlimited to raise 5,000 trout per year and provide public fishing. The Fish and Boat Commission provides the fingerlings and they are grown to approximately one foot at the nursery before being stocked. Mountain Run stream and the camp's lake and warming pond are stocked as part of the nursery program.
